接口 | 描述 |
---|---|
PathIterator |
该 PathIterator 接口提供了实现目标的机制Shape 接口允许呼叫者在同一时间检索边界的路径段返回其边界的几何形状。
|
类 | 描述 |
---|---|
AffineTransform |
AffineTransform 类表示2D仿射变换,其执行从2D坐标到其他2D坐标的线性映射,其保留线的“直线度”和“平行度”。
|
Arc2D |
Arc2D 是用于存储由边界矩形限定的2D弧的所有对象的抽象超,起始角度,角跨越(弧的长度),和闭合类型(
OPEN ,
CHORD ,或
PIE )。
|
Arc2D.Double |
此类定义了double精度中
double 弧。
|
Arc2D.Float |
此类定义了float精度中
float 弧。
|
Area |
Area 对象存储和操纵二维空间的封闭区域的与分辨率无关的描述。
|
CubicCurve2D |
CubicCurve2D 类在
(x,y) 坐标空间中定义了一个三次参数曲线段。
|
CubicCurve2D.Double |
用
double 协调指定的三次参数曲线段。
|
CubicCurve2D.Float |
用
float 坐标指定的三次参数曲线段。
|
Dimension2D |
Dimension2D 类是封装宽度和高度尺寸。
|
Ellipse2D |
Ellipse2D 类描述了由框架矩形定义的椭圆。
|
Ellipse2D.Double |
Double 类定义了一个在
double 指定的椭圆精度。
|
Ellipse2D.Float |
Float 类定义了一个在
float 精度中
float 的椭圆。
|
FlatteningPathIterator |
FlatteningPathIterator 类返回另一个PathIterator 对象的平坦化视图。
|
GeneralPath |
GeneralPath 类代表由直线构成的几何路径,以及二次和立方(Bézier)曲线。
|
Line2D |
此
Line2D 表示
(x,y) 坐标空间中的一个线段。
|
Line2D.Double |
用双坐标指定的线段。
|
Line2D.Float |
用浮点坐标指定的线段。
|
Path2D |
Path2D 类提供了一个简单而又灵活的形状,表示任意的几何路径。
|
Path2D.Double |
Double 类定义了以双精度浮点存储坐标的几何路径。
|
Path2D.Float |
Float 类定义了坐标存储在单精度浮点中的几何路径。
|
Point2D |
Point2D 类定义了一个表示
(x,y) 坐标空间中的位置的点。
|
Point2D.Double |
Double 类定义了一个指定在
double 精度的点。
|
Point2D.Float |
Float 类定义了浮点精度指定的点。
|
QuadCurve2D |
QuadCurve2D 类在
(x,y) 坐标空间中定义了二次参数曲线段。
|
QuadCurve2D.Double |
的二次参数曲线段与指定
double 坐标。
|
QuadCurve2D.Float |
的二次参数曲线段与指定
float 坐标。
|
Rectangle2D |
Rectangle2D 类描述了由位置
(x,y) 和维度
(w x h) 定义的
(w x h) 。
|
Rectangle2D.Double |
Double 类定义了一个以双坐标指定的矩形。
|
Rectangle2D.Float |
Float 类定义了一个以浮点坐标指定的矩形。
|
RectangularShape |
RectangularShape 是一些Shape 对象的基类,其几何由矩形框架定义。
|
RoundRectangle2D |
RoundRectangle2D 类定义了一个矩形,其圆角由位置
(x,y) 定义,尺寸为
(w x h) ,以及
(w x h) 的宽度和高度。
|
RoundRectangle2D.Double |
Double 类定义了一个具有圆角的矩形,全部在
double 坐标中指定。
|
RoundRectangle2D.Float |
Float 类定义了一个具有圆角的矩形,全部在
float 坐标中指定。
|
异常 | 描述 |
---|---|
IllegalPathStateException |
所述 IllegalPathStateException 表示,如果这是在相对于所述特定操作的非法状态被执行,如附加的路径段的路径上执行操作时引发一个例外GeneralPath 不具有初始moveto。
|
NoninvertibleTransformException |
所述 NoninvertibleTransformException 类表示如果进行的操作,要求一个的逆时引发一个例外AffineTransform 对象但AffineTransform 处于非可逆状态。
|
Submit a bug or feature
For further API reference and developer documentation, see Java SE Documentation. That documentation contains more detailed, developer-targeted descriptions, with conceptual overviews, definitions of terms, workarounds, and working code examples.
Copyright © 1993, 2014, Oracle and/or its affiliates. All rights reserved.